Pros: Space Saving. You don't need a lot of dumbbells and a lengthy rack to hold them all; You have 2 dumbbells instead of 25. They look fancy! Ultimately, I do not regret this purchase. Cons: I can't give 5 stars for this because they are costly, and WIDE, and this means that you don't get the full range of motion in some exercises like DB press for chest. Tip: You can alternate your arms to get the range of motion needed, stabilizing one while doing a rep with one arm then the other. Secondly, I have read that you must be gentle with them so the gear that changes the weight doesn't get stuck. This means you can't treat them rough like you would with rubberized dumbbells, like putting them on rough concrete or the ground in some exercises like Man-Makers or Renegade Rows in the pushup position, and you can't drop them like traditional DBs. It takes an extra second to place them on the ground rather than drop them so any WODs where you are going to improve your time will be delayed a few seconds. Lastly, they are costly. We really did consider getting a bunch of DBs with a weight rack given the cost. My wife won the argument for sake of peace. I suggest doing a lot of comparison shopping and evaluating the space you have to exercise.
